Label% LOG with standard employment contracts
Question text Some organisations have standardised employment contracts for non-pay terms and conditions. What proportion of [employees in the largest occupational group] have standard employment contracts?
Responses
1 All (100%) 1808
2 Almost all (80-99%) 159
3 Most (60-79%) 38
4 Around half (40-59%) 18
5 Some (20-39%) 12
6 Just a few (1-19%) 21
7 None (0%) 131
8 Not answered 0
9 Dont know 0
-9 DK/NA 4
-1 Not asked 0
DisclaimerPlease note that these frequencies are not weighted.
